Core industry challenges in lease and property asset operations
Real estate firms often face fragmented systems between leasing teams, finance departments, facility operations, and executive management. Lease terms may be stored in one system, invoices generated in another, maintenance requests handled through email, and vendor contracts archived in shared folders with no workflow control. This fragmentation creates operational bottlenecks such as missed escalations, delayed renewals, inaccurate service charge allocations, poor maintenance visibility, and inconsistent tenant communication. As portfolios grow, these issues become scaling limitations that directly affect occupancy, tenant retention, margin control, and audit readiness.
Another common challenge is asset-level visibility. Many organizations can report total revenue and expenses, but they struggle to analyze profitability by building, unit, lease type, maintenance category, or vendor performance. Without integrated Odoo ERP reporting, executives lack a reliable operational intelligence layer. This affects capital planning, preventive maintenance decisions, lease renewal strategies, and procurement governance. In practice, real estate businesses need an industry ERP software model that treats each property, unit, contract, service request, and financial transaction as part of one connected operating framework.

An Odoo ERP operating model for real estate organizations
A well-designed real estate Odoo ERP framework should be built around a few operational principles. First, lease data must become a controlled master record rather than a spreadsheet reference. Second, every asset-related event, including move-in, renewal, maintenance request, inspection, vendor purchase, and invoice, should follow a defined workflow with ownership and status visibility. Third, finance should not operate as a downstream reconciliation function; it should be integrated into lease billing, procurement, service costs, and property performance reporting from the start.
In Odoo implementation terms, CRM can support prospect and tenant relationship workflows, Sales can structure commercial offers and contract-related transactions, Accounting can manage invoicing, receivables, payables, and property-level financial reporting, and Documents can centralize lease agreements, compliance files, inspection records, and vendor contracts. Maintenance, Helpdesk, and Field Service can coordinate service requests and on-site execution, while Purchase and Inventory support materials, contractor spend, and stock-controlled maintenance items. Project is useful for fit-out work, renovations, and capital improvement initiatives. Planning and HR help allocate internal teams across properties and service schedules.

Realistic business scenario: multi-property lease administration
Consider a regional real estate group managing office, retail, and mixed-use properties across several cities. Leasing teams maintain prospect records in spreadsheets, finance invoices tenants from a separate accounting package, and facility managers track maintenance through email and phone calls. Lease renewals are often identified late, rent escalations require manual review, and management reporting takes weeks at month end. In this environment, the organization is not lacking effort; it is lacking process architecture.
With an Odoo ERP framework, the company can centralize tenant and unit records, standardize lease-related workflows, automate recurring billing triggers, and connect service requests to the relevant property, tenant, and vendor. Documents stores signed agreements and compliance records with version control. Helpdesk captures tenant issues through a portal or email alias. Maintenance and Field Service route work orders to internal teams or contractors. Accounting receives structured transaction data for faster close cycles and more reliable property-level profitability reporting. Executives gain dashboards for occupancy, arrears, maintenance backlog, vendor spend, and renewal exposure.
Workflow automation opportunities in real estate Odoo implementation
Workflow automation should focus on repetitive, high-volume, and control-sensitive processes. Lease commencement can trigger document validation, billing setup, deposit recording, and tenant onboarding tasks. Renewal windows can generate alerts for account managers and approval tasks for revised commercial terms. Maintenance requests can be automatically categorized by issue type, property, urgency, and SLA. Procurement requests for repairs can route through approval thresholds based on property manager authority, budget category, or vendor type. These automations reduce manual processes while improving governance.
Automation is especially valuable in recurring billing, service charge reconciliation, preventive maintenance scheduling, and vendor invoice matching. For example, a preventive maintenance plan for HVAC, elevators, fire systems, or common-area equipment can generate work orders automatically based on time or usage intervals. Purchase approvals can be linked to maintenance events and budget controls. Tenant communications such as acknowledgment of service requests, appointment confirmations, and closure notices can be standardized through workflow automation. This is where Odoo industry solutions create measurable operational consistency.

Implementation guidance for a real estate Odoo framework
A successful Odoo implementation in real estate should begin with process mapping rather than module activation. SysGenPro would typically assess lease lifecycle stages, tenant service workflows, maintenance models, procurement controls, reporting structures, and entity-level accounting requirements before configuring the platform. This matters because real estate organizations often have hidden process variations across properties, business units, and management teams. If these differences are not identified early, the ERP design may replicate inconsistency instead of resolving it.
Master data design is another critical implementation consideration. Property hierarchies, units, lease types, service categories, vendors, cost centers, chart of accounts, and document classifications should be standardized before migration. Approval matrices must reflect real authority levels for leasing, procurement, maintenance spending, and financial exceptions. Reporting requirements should also be defined early, including occupancy, arrears aging, maintenance backlog, capex tracking, and property P&L views. This is where experienced Odoo consulting helps avoid rework after go-live.
Phased deployment is usually more practical than a big-bang rollout. Many real estate firms start with Accounting, Documents, CRM, Helpdesk, and core maintenance workflows, then extend into procurement automation, field operations, project controls, and advanced dashboards. This approach reduces change risk while creating early operational wins. It also allows teams to validate data quality and governance before scaling across the full portfolio.

Operational governance and best practices
Technology alone does not solve lease and asset management issues. Real estate firms need operational governance that defines who owns lease data, who approves exceptions, how maintenance priorities are classified, how vendors are evaluated, and how reporting is validated. Governance should include standardized status definitions, SLA rules, approval thresholds, document retention policies, and monthly review cadences. Without this structure, even a strong Odoo ERP deployment can drift into inconsistent usage.
- Establish a single source of truth for properties, units, tenants, vendors, and contracts
- Define approval workflows for lease changes, procurement, maintenance spend, and financial adjustments
- Use Helpdesk and Maintenance status models consistently across all sites
- Create property-level KPI reviews covering occupancy, arrears, response times, backlog, and vendor performance
- Standardize document naming, retention, and compliance controls in Odoo Documents
- Assign data stewardship responsibilities for finance, leasing, and operations teams

AI and automation opportunities in real estate operations
AI should be applied where it improves decision speed, exception detection, and service quality rather than as a generic add-on. In a real estate Odoo ERP environment, AI can help classify incoming tenant requests, suggest routing based on issue history, identify overdue renewals, flag unusual vendor invoices, and support forecasting for maintenance demand or arrears risk. Document intelligence can assist with extracting key lease terms from uploaded contracts for review workflows, while analytics models can highlight properties with recurring service issues or abnormal cost patterns.
There are also practical automation opportunities around chatbot-assisted tenant intake, predictive maintenance triggers, and AI-supported reporting summaries for portfolio managers. For example, if repeated Helpdesk tickets indicate recurring HVAC issues in a building, the system can recommend preventive inspection scheduling through Maintenance and Planning. If receivables patterns suggest elevated default risk for a tenant segment, finance teams can prioritize intervention earlier. These capabilities are most effective when built on clean process data from a disciplined Odoo implementation.
